Title: Min-Yuan Cheng: Innovator in Structural Engineering and RFID Technology

Introduction

Min-Yuan Cheng is a prominent inventor based in Taipei, Taiwan. He has made significant contributions to the fields of structural engineering and radio frequency identification (RFID) technology. With a total of four patents to his name, Cheng's work showcases his innovative approach to solving complex engineering challenges.

Latest Patents

Cheng's latest patents include a retrofitting method for a beam with an opening. This method provides a hoop that cooperates with an inclined stirrup to form a reinforcement set. The hoop encloses the opening, and the reinforcement set can be adjusted based on the distance between the edge of the opening and a column face. This retrofitting method is applicable to openings in both the non-plastic hinge zone and the plastic hinge zone of the beam. Another notable patent is the high-tensile belt-type tag and wireless RFID system employing the same. This invention features a belt that includes a high-tensile transmission line, an antenna, and an RFID chip. The design ensures that if the belt is cut, the RFID chip cannot deliver an identification code due to the split transmission line.

Career Highlights

Cheng has worked at esteemed institutions such as National Taiwan University and Taiwan Semiconductor Manufacturing Company Ltd. His experience in these organizations has allowed him to develop and refine his innovative ideas, contributing to advancements in technology and engineering.
